    Please can anyone find any info for me on John Scott. I do not know the exact date of his birth but he married Mary Dalrymple (born 1821 in Annan, Dumfriesshire, Scotland). One of their children was Janet Rae Scott, my great grandmother, who was born in 1855, in Dumfriesshire. She died 18th December 1934. I have been unable to find any information concerning John Scott. I do realise that Scott is a very common name in Scotland, but if anyone can give me any information,(particularly the names of his parents) I would be very appreciative.

    If you get Janet Rae Scott's birth cert, it will give you all sorts of fantistic information - 1855 was the first year of civil registration in Scotland and the certificates were particularly informative, giving date of parents marriage, mother's maiden name, number of other children born to this couple and the whereabouts of the parents' birth.

    Scotlands People will have this cert. you will need to buy 60 credits for £5, but you can then instantly download the cert for 6 credits - i credit to view search results, the other 5 for the download. Actual searches are free.

    Lucky you, having an 1855 certificate!

      According to the 1861 Scottish census John Scott was born c1827 in Canobie, Dumfries and Mary was born c1821 in Dornock, Dumfries. They are living in Newbie Barns, Annan, Dumfriesshire with 5 children.

      Parish: Annan; ED: 8; Page: 3; Line: 5; Roll CSSCT1861_142; Year: 1861.

      1841 census has a John Scott born c1826 with parents James (c1783) and Jane Scott (c1797) living in Forgebrea Head, Canobie, Dumfriesshire

      Parish: Canonbie; ED: 10; Page: 12; Line: 967; Roll ; Year: 1841.
